Mahtomedi (/ˌmɑːtoʊˈmiːdaɪ/ MAH-toh-MEE-dy) is a city in Washington County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 7,676 at the 2010 census. Mahtomedi is a suburb of St. Paul and is located between St. Paul and Stillwater.
May 23, 1853. The morning was devoted to putting our supplies and baggage on board and waiting in the mouth of Steilacoom creek for the tide. The captain (Floyd-Jones) came down to see us off. He crossed the creek on horseback, and was showing the doctor [John Miller Haden] an excellent method of keeping his feet from getting wet by putting them on the animal’s back, when he very suddenly found himself immersed completely. We laughed heartily at his discomfiture. It was slow work pulling through the Narrows, as the tide was against us. We lunched at Day Island11, a beautiful piece of land covered by an impenetrable pyramidal forest.
